Dubai Police have deployed cutting-edge smart cameras that can catch drivers using mobile phones behind tinted windows, marking a significant advancement in traffic safety enforcement.
Key Highlights:
- Smart cameras detect mobile phone usage through tinted windshields
- Multiple violations caught, including dual-phone use while driving
- Penalties include 30-day vehicle impoundment and fines up to AED 1,000
Advanced Detection Technology
The Dubai Police traffic department has implemented state-of-the-art camera systems that can identify various road safety violations, regardless of window tinting. Maj-Gen Saif Muhair Al Mazrouei, director of the General Department of Traffic at Dubai Police, revealed that these cameras have already caught serious offences, including a driver using two phones simultaneously and another reading a newspaper while driving.
How Does It Work?
According to Youssef Al Hansali, CEO of Vitronic Machine Vision:
- Front-facing photos capture violations
- AI-powered technology processes images
- Cameras function effectively from multiple angles
- System penetrates tinted windows successfully
Strict Penalties for Violations
Motorists caught breaking traffic rules face:
- Vehicle impoundment for up to 30 days
- Fines ranging from AED 400 to 1,000
- Four black points on driving license
- Additional penalties for multiple offences

Smart Enforcement Network
The UAE’s traffic monitoring system includes:
- Front and rear speed detection
- Mobile phone use monitoring
- Seat belt compliance checks
- Safe distance verification
- Lane discipline enforcement
- Red light violation detection
Expert Perspective
Thomas Edelmann, founder of Road Safety UAE, emphasises that distracted driving, particularly mobile phone use, poses the biggest risk on UAE roads. The implementation of these advanced cameras aligns with the UAE’s vision to become a global leader in traffic safety.
